CHILDREN’S SUMMER FEEDING PROGRAM

Many of you ask the Micah Program, “It’s great what you do for the children

during the school year, but what about the summer?”

There is a Children’s Summer Feeding Program in Palmerton:

• St. John’s Episcopal Church, Palmerton

• Monday thru Friday, 8:30-10:00, June 18th--August 24th

• Breakfast, activities, and a take home bagged

lunch

• Volunteers are needed for the program.

Volunteers 18 and older will need clearances.

This program is not asking for money or food, just volunteers.

You may sign up for one day during the summer; once a month;

once a week; everyone is needed and welcomed.

Did you know that 71% of Parkside students and 44% of S. S. Palmer

students are enrolled in the free and reduced breakfast/lunch school program?

Micah’s Backpack helps on weekends during the school year. Now here is a program

to help during the summer.

Carrot Cake

By Emma Fink

Ingredients:

3 eggs, beaten

3/4 cup vegetable oil

3/4 cup buttermilk

2 cups sugar

2 tsp. vanilla extract

2 cups flour

2 tsp. ground cinnamon

2 tsp. baking soda

1/2 tsp. salt

1 - (8 oz) crushed pineapple, un-

drained

2 cups grated carrots

1 cup raisins

1 cup chopped nuts

1 cup flaked coconut

Cream Cheese Frosting:

1.2 cup butter, softened

1 - (8 oz ) cream cheese, softened

1 tsp. vanilla extract

4 cups confectioners’ sugar

2 tbsp. heavy whipping cream

Directions:

Combine first 5 ingredients; mix well. Combine flour, cinnamon, baking soda & salt; stir into egg mixture. Stir in remaining cake ingredients.

Pour into a greased & floured 13” x 9” baking pan. Bake at 350 for 50-55 min or until a toothpick inserted near the center comes out clean. Do not over bake. Remove to a wire rack to cool.

Combine all frosting ingredients until creamy. Spread on cooled cake. Enjoy!
